Authentication and Authorization

Integrating with the Kindroid API requires a robust authentication and authorization process to ensure secure access to its services. The API employs OAuth 2.0, a widely accepted industry standard, to manage authentication. This protocol allows developers to obtain limited access to user accounts on an HTTP service, such as Kindroid, without exposing user credentials. To start, developers must register their application with Kindroid to receive a client ID and client secret. These credentials are then used to request an access token, which grants temporary access to the API's resources.
Once authenticated, authorization determines what actions the authenticated user can perform. Kindroid API supports role-based access control (RBAC), allowing developers to assign specific permissions to users based on their roles. API Endpoints and Data Structures

Integrating with the Kindroid API involves understanding its various endpoints and the data structures they employ. Each endpoint serves a specific function, allowing developers to interact with different aspects of the Kindroid platform. By utilizing these endpoints, developers can perform actions such as retrieving data, updating records, and managing user interactions efficiently.
- GET /users: Fetches a list of all users with detailed profiles.
- POST /users: Creates a new user record with specified attributes.
- PUT /users/{id}: Updates the information of a specific user identified by their unique ID.
- DELETE /users/{id}: Removes a user from the database using their unique ID.
- GET /transactions: Retrieves transaction history and details.
The data structures used in the Kindroid API are primarily JSON-based, ensuring compatibility with modern web technologies. Each API response and request payload includes key-value pairs that define the data's structure. Understanding these structures is crucial for effective integration, as it allows developers to map the API's data to their application’s needs, ensuring seamless data flow and functionality.

Best Practices and Troubleshooting
When integrating Kindroid API, it's essential to adhere to best practices to ensure a smooth and efficient process. Begin by thoroughly reviewing the API documentation to understand its capabilities and limitations. Consistent testing during development is crucial; use sandbox environments to simulate real-world scenarios without affecting live data. Implementing robust error handling and logging mechanisms will help identify and address issues promptly. Troubleshooting integration issues often involves checking for common pitfalls such as incorrect API keys, mismatched data formats, or network connectivity problems. Ensure that all endpoints are correctly configured and that authentication protocols are properly implemented. If unexpected errors occur, consult the API's support resources or community forums for guidance. Keeping your API integration up-to-date with the latest version is also vital to avoid deprecated features. By following these practices, you can maintain a reliable and efficient Kindroid API integration.
